Mt.Annapurna I
is the 10th highest peak in the world, standing at 8,091 meters (26,545 feet) above sea level. Located in the Himalayas of Nepal, it was first summited on June 3, 1950, by a French expedition led by Maurice Herzog and Louis Lachenal. The ascent, however, was marred by challenges and hardships.
Annapurna I is known for its difficult and treacherous climbing conditions, earning it the nickname β€œGoddess of the Harvests” with a daunting reputation. The mountain is part of the Annapurna Massif, which includes several other peaks. Despite its allure to climbers, Annapurna I has a high fatality rate among those attempting to summit, contributing to its mystique in the mountaineering community.
The region around Annapurna is culturally rich, with diverse ethnic communities and breathtaking landscapes, making it a popular destination for trekking and mountaineering enthusiasts. The Annapurna Circuit, a renowned trekking route encircling the Annapurna Massif, provides stunning views of the peak and offers a unique cultural experience.

Summiting the top of the world refers to reaching the highest point on Earth, Mount Everest. This challenging endeavor demands exceptional physical fitness, mountaineering skills, and mental resilience. The journey involves navigating treacherous terrain, extreme weather conditions, and low oxygen levels at high altitudes. Climbers often face risks such as avalanches and altitude sickness. Despite the difficulties, standing on Everest's summit at 29,060 feet (8,848.86meters) is a testament to human determination and the pursuit of extraordinary achievements in the realm of adventure and exploration.

The history
of mountaineering is a captivating journey that dates back centuries. From the early expeditions driven by survival instincts to the emergence of mountaineering as a recreational pursuit, it has evolved into a thrilling adventure sport. Key milestones include the first recorded ascent of Mont Blanc in 1786, the establishment of the Alpine Club in 1854, and the historic achievement of Sir Edmund Hillary and Tenzing Norgay summiting Mount Everest in 1953. Notable figures like Annie Smith Peck, Reinhold Messner, and Arlene Blum have pushed boundaries, shattered records, and inspired future generations. History
Mountaineering traces its roots to 1336 when people began scaling mountains for leisure. However, it evolved into a recognized sport with Sir Alfred Wills’ ascent of the Swiss Wetterhorn in 1865, marking the birth of mountaineering as a sport. It has since become more than a hobby, evolving into a lifelong philosophy for many enthusiasts.

CholatseπŸ”οΈ
standing at 6440 meters, is a peak in the Khumbu region of the Nepalese Himalaya. Linked by an extensive ridge, Cholatse is connected to Taboche. The eastern face features the descending Chola glacier, and the north and east aspects of Cholatse are visible from Dughla along the trail leading to the Mount Everest base camp.
